Vandenberg Air Base Launch 12.30.2022
A Falcon 9 missile launch yesterday from Vandenberg space force base. The rocket blasted off at 11:38 last night. After reaching low orbit, the rocket returned back to earth at 11:46.

Thursday night football has the Dallas Cowboys playing the Tennessee Titans tonight. The Cowboys are 11-4. The Titans 7-9. It’s the penultimate game for both teams in the regular season. It’s also the final Thursday night NFL game of the season.
Today is Thursday. That means the Veterans Center on Scott street in Paso Robles is hosting its weekly hamburger lunch to raise money for Veterans Services. That’s at 11-1 today at the Veterans Memorial building on Scott street in Paso Robles.

From trains to planes, the delays caused by winter weather conditions continues for Southwest Airlines. Travelers whose flights were canceled on that airline are encouraged to submit receipts. Southwest CEO Robert Jordan says the airlines will operate a reduced schedule for several days, but hopes to be “back on track before next week”.
